Subject: Underappreciated Band of the 70s: Goose Creek Symphony

Written By: deadrockstar on 01/05/07 at 1:28 am

If you were a hippie-type in the 70s in the South, you probably remember them. Their music was somewhere between alternative country, progressive bluegrass and rock n' roll. They're pretty obscure so I'll be surprised if anyone here knows them. I don't think they ever had any top 40 hits, lol.
